Summary
Agile Defense is seeking a Power Platform Developer in support of our PEO Missiles & Space contract in Huntsville, AL. This is an intermediate-level role responsible for developing custom Power Apps and solutions in SharePoint Online and Power Automate for a growing, modernizing Army customer, as well as maintaining current environments. Moderate experience is preferred, but opportunities exist to expand on current skills, as well as expand into other development roles.
Job Duties And Responsibilities
Software development including web site design
Custom Power App development, including workflows and business process automation using Power Automate and SharePoint Online
Examples include document approval workflows, training tracker systems, and software asset management tools
Managing SharePoint Users and 365 Groups
Manage SharePoint Online environment including site permissions, new site development, and troubleshooting user issues
Application maintenance and lifecycle management including responding to customer issues
Provide application development support within the Development Team
Troubleshoot application deployment
Attending and contributing to team/customer development meetings
Working on minor bug fixes for new and production applications using Power Apps, Power Automate, and/or SharePoint Online
Monitoring the technical performance of internal systems within Power Platform
Responding to requests from the development team and customer
Gathering Information From Consumers About Program Functionality And Requirements
Conducting development tests
Research implementation of new Microsoft 365 tools such as SharePoint Framework or new Power Platform features
Participate in Army-wide CoE groups
Learn about and research other Power Platform tools including Power BI
